§ 10-126

Maryland·Article gec Economic Development·Title 10
(a)The Corporation may:
(1)fix and collect rates or charges for its services;
(2)establish the terms and conditions for the services; and
(3)contract with a person for the use of the Corporation’s services.
(b)The rates or charges of the Corporation are not subject to supervision or regulation by a governmental unit.
(c)Subject to any agreement, the Corporation may apply the rates, charges, and other revenues received by the Corporation to any lawful purpose.
(d)Except as necessary to pay debt service or implement programs of the Corporation, the net earnings of the Corporation may not benefit a person other than the State.
